Make sure that you have specified a valid location for AutoRecover files in Preferences, and that you have permission to write files to the location you have specified."The messages puzzle me for the following reasons:- I have an iMac with ~135GB free on the HD I am saving to, and generally about 1GB of RAM free at any given moment (as I have a total of 4GB RAM)- The AutoRecover files are set to save toHD:Users:me:Documents:Microsoft User Data:Office 2008 AutoRecovery(which seems a sensible place to put them)- I have checked my permissions on that folder, & also run a Repair Permissions on my HD from Disk Utility. All seems fine & the problem remains.As I started to formulate this question the following previous question was suggested to me:I can't see anything in that thread that definitively solves the problem. In particular, I don't want to run the AppleJack utility as I am not having this problem with any other applications (not even other Office programs) & it seems an extreme solution.Anyone know if there is a definitive solution to this problem? Or should I just file a bug report? I'm pretty hooked on command-S so AutoRecovery isn't absolutely crucial to me, if I get so fed up with the repeated dialogs that I just switch it off altogether. If Word freezes while you're working on a document, or if the computer crashes, you can use the AutoRecovery copy to recover unsaved Word document with the changes or additions that you made in your last Word for Mac session. The app will automatically save a copy of an open Word file every 10 minutes. Your Mac also temporarily keep files in this folder. Recover Unsaved Word Documents on Mac from TMP FolderThe Word for Mac saves a copy of the unsaved document named as Word Work File in the Temporary folder. Recover Unsaved Word Document on Mac from Recovered ItemThe Word for Mac temporarily saves documents that the user has not yet saved themselves in a folder named 'Recovered items', located in the Trash.
